Spreadsheet from the paper entitled: Revisiting a Statistical Shortcoming when Fitting the Langmuir Model to Sorption Data by C.H. Bolster, Journal of Environmental Quality, 2008, 37:1986-1992. Spreadsheet has been modified to make a correction to the calculation of E for weighted data. (3/18/2010).
Sorption models are commonly used for describing solute and metal sorption to soils. When fitting sorption models to sorption data, however, the user must be aware that certain statistical limitations exist with both linear and nonlinear versions of the models. Ongoing research at the Animal Waste Management Research Unit of the USDA-ARS addresses the effect of these statistical limitations on fitting phosphorus sorption data with various sorption models.
This research was originally part of the former USDA-ARS National Program 206: Manure and By-product Utilization.
